PRA_12s Gaussian Polyrod Antenna (60-110 GHz)

The PRA_12s is an ultra-high-frequency Gaussian Polyrod Antenna (GPA) designed for the W-band spectrum, covering 60-110 GHz. This precision instrument produces a collimated, planar-wave RF beam optimized for the next generation of millimeter-wave (mmWave) material science and Non-Destructive Testing (NDT).

Core Engineering Specs

  • Model: PRA_12s
  • Frequency Range: 60 GHz – 110 GHz
  • Technology: Polyrod Gaussian Beam (collimated output)
  • Inspection Zone: Highly planar wave achieved within 1 inch from the antenna tip.
  • Beam Profile: Precision-focused directional beam designed to prevent over-illumination of small-scale samples and maximize spatial resolution.
  • System Performance: Maintains a dynamic range greater than 70 dB when integrated with MWI’s specialized high-frequency hardware and software.
  • Compatibility: Industry-standard VNA Universal Compatibility for W-band applications.


Primary Utility

The PRA_12s is critical for the characterization of 6G substrates, automotive radar components, and advanced aerospace coatings. Its ability to localize energy at extremely short wavelengths allows for the precise measurement of Dk and Df while eliminating the diffraction errors common in standard high-frequency horn antennas.
